[HD] IMAX // Shuttle launch (Hubble 2010 – STS 125) – Excellent Quality

High definition excerpt from the 2010 space documentary Hubble.
Storyline : An IMAX 3D camera chronicles the effort of 7 astronauts aboard the Space Shuttle Atlantis to repair the Hubble Space Telescope.

Launch date : 11 May 2009, 18:01:56 UTC
STS 125 Mission Highlights (NASA Youtube Channel) :

This must have been a really amazing motion picture to watch in an IMAX theatre!

